检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]广西民族大学信息科学与工程学院,南宁530006 [2]广西混杂计算与集成电路设计分析重点实验室,南宁530006
出 处:《计算机应用研究》2014年第10期2962-2964,2989,共4页Application Research of Computers
基 金:国家自然科学基金资助项目(61074185);广西自然科学基金资助项目(0832084);广西高等学校科研资助项目(201202ZD032)
摘 要:针对基本蝙蝠算法存在着易陷入局部最优、后期收敛速度慢等问题,提出了采用机动飞行的蝙蝠优化算法。该算法中每只蝙蝠根据其当前在群体中位置的优劣情况选择不同的飞行模式,处于较优位置的蝙蝠选择机动飞行模式,随机变轨逐步向群体最优位置靠近捕获猎物;而处于较差位置的蝙蝠选择非机动飞行方式,随机移动捕获猎物。为表明所提出算法的有效性和正确性,通过九个典型的基准函数优化实验测试,实验结果表明,该算法具有较好的优化精度和较好的全局搜索能力。According to the problem that bat algorithm (BA) is easy to fall into local optimum and converge slowly in the later period, this paper presented an improved bat algorithm by using maneuver flight, in which each bat chose different flight strat- egy according its state at present. Bats in the superior position chose maneuver flight mode, it captured prey by changing orbit randomly to close to the best position of the group, while bats in poorer position chose non-maneuver flight mode to move ran- domly and capture prey. In order to prove the algorithm' s validity, it tested nine typical benchmark functions optimization. The experiment results show that the proposed algorithm has a better optimization precision and strong global searching capa-bility.
分 类 号:TP18[自动化与计算机技术—控制理论与控制工程]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.104